Zaniolo battle continues, Fiorentina fighting Atalanta for Galatasaray star
![](https://sportzonenews.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/07/ecuador-v-italy-international-friendly-1024x683-1.jpg)
Atalanta seemed to have won the race for Nicolò Zaniolo, but new reports suggest Fiorentina are not giving up on the Galatasaray man.
He returned to Turkey following an unsuccessful loan spell with Aston Villa and has made it very clear he is desperate for a return to Serie A this summer.
It was a duel between Atalanta and Fiorentina for several weeks, with La Dea seemingly beyond reach over the last 24 hours to clinch the deal.
It would be a loan with obligation to buy at certain conditions for a total €18m, but Sportitalia transfer expert Alfredo Pedullà – who throughout the process has always put the Bergamo side as the outright favourites – warns things are changing.
Zaniolo still in the balance
Fiorentina are determined to get the Italy international and are continuing to push both the player’s entourage and Galatasaray for more details to see if they can match the offer.
Gian Piero Gasperini has the advantage, as Atalanta are in the Champions League and the coach has a long history of revitalising careers that seemed to be faltering, most recently with Gianluca Scamacca and Charles De Ketelaere.
However, Fiorentina might be able to guarantee more regular playing time.
